Live for Christ? Then Die with Him First
By A. W. Tozer
Now if we be dead with Christ, we believe that we shall
also live with him. Romans 6:8Do you realize that many, many persons now take it
for granted that it is possible to live for Christ without
first having died with Christ?This is a serious error and we dare not leave it
unchallenged!The victorious Christian has known two lives. The
first was his life in Adam which was motivated by the
carnal mind and can never please God in any way. It can
never be converted; it can only die Rom. 8:5-8.
The second life of the Christian is his new life in
Christ Rom. 6:1-14. To live a Christian life with the life
of Adam is wholly impossible. Yet multitudes take for
granted that it can be done and go on year after year in
defeat. Worst of all, they accept this half-dead condition
as normal!Another aspect of this attitude is the effort of many to
do spiritual work without spiritual power. David
Brainerd once compared a man without the power of the
Spirit of God trying to do spiritual work to a workman
without fingers attempting to do manual labor. The
figure is striking, but it does not overstate the facts.The Holy Spirit is not a luxury meant to make deluxe
Christians, as an illuminated frontispiece and a leather
binding makes a deluxe book. The Spirit is an imperative
necessity. Only the Eternal Spirit can do eternal deeds!
